I don't know what the research says re nipple confusion, but I have been
working with a mom on-line who is convinced it was the downfall of her
breastfeeding relationship.
She introduced a bottle in the 3-4 week in so that other's could feed the
baby. Her son immediately started having trouble at the breast (fussy, not
latching, painful latch) so the bottle began to replace the breast. Soon
mom could not pump enough and ABM replace EBM. Well baby did not tolerate
ABM at all and began loosing weight and getting very sickly. At this point
mom started seeing an LC in an attempt to relactate and get baby to breast.
All attempts failed. Baby is currently 8 months and is doing better now
that he his receiving a significant amount of solids.
I came to know mom after her work with the LC. She is now one of
breastfeeding's biggest proponents and warns vigorously about introducing a
bottle if it is not necessary.
Of course this is purely anticdotal, but is at least one case I know of.
